What does a Refinery Process Engineer do?

A Refinery Process Engineer is responsible for designing, optimizing, and troubleshooting processes within an oil refinery to ensure efficiency, safety, and regulatory compliance. They analyze data, monitor equipment performance, and recommend improvements to enhance productivity and reduce costs. Additionally, they work closely with operations, maintenance, and safety teams to implement process modifications and resolve technical issues. Their role is crucial in maximizing yield, minimizing energy consumption, and ensuring environmental compliance.

What are some of the typical day-to-day responsibilities for a Refinery Process Engineer?

As a Refinery Process Engineer, your main responsibilities typically include monitoring and optimizing production processes, troubleshooting technical issues, and ensuring compliance with safety and environmental regulations. You may also be involved in analyzing process data, implementing improvements, and coordinating with operations, maintenance, and other engineering teams to maintain efficient plant performance. Your day could involve both desk work—such as process modeling and reporting—and fieldwork in the refinery, observing equipment and working closely with plant personnel. This blend of tasks helps ensure the refinery operates safely, efficiently, and at peak capacity.

What are the key skills and qualifications needed to thrive in the Refinery Process Engineer position, and why are they important?

To excel as a Refinery Process Engineer, a strong background in chemical engineering, process optimization, and safety protocols is essential, typically supported by a relevant engineering degree. Proficiency with process simulation software (such as Aspen HYSYS or CHEMCAD), knowledge of distributed control systems (DCS), and familiarity with industry certifications like Six Sigma or Professional Engineer (PE) licensure are highly valued. Problem-solving abilities, strong communication, and teamwork skills help professionals navigate dynamic refinery environments and coordinate with cross-functional teams. These competencies are crucial for ensuring efficient, safe, and compliant operations within complex refinery processes.
